Actress Injy EL Mokaddem discusses her successful career and how to balance her personal life with her work. She empowers others to strive for success and pursue their careers. Injy el mokaddem is a well-known Egyptian actress and tv host who studied psychology at the American university in Cairo. Being in the position she is today required a lot of dedication and hard work. Starting from her childhood her big dream was far from conventional. She dreamt of becoming a movie and TV star one day, but she felt constrained by society’s prevailing restrictions at the time. She went on to study at the American University in Cairo where she majored in Psychology and minored in Theatre, and that was the first time she got a taste of what it was like to perform on stage. When she graduated, she was still too afraid to apply for acting jobs, due to the negative things she kept hearing about the backend of the film industry and so worked as a Graphic Designer for a while as she started to ease her way into the media field. She then applied for a job as a correspondent at Orbit’s Al Qahera Al Youm (Cairo Today) on El Youm Channel. While it was her first time standing in front of a camera, it felt natural to her and she got the job. Soon enough, she was presenting her own game show, El Sellem Wel Teaban (Snakes & Ladders) on the same network. Not long after that, she moved to OTV station owned by Nagib Sawiris, in 2006 when she started acting “It all traces back to when I was in college, studying Psychology as a major, and Theater as a minor; I was infatuated and besotted with acting. At the time, my now husband didn't like the idea of me getting into the world of acting outside of college.
